Posted By Richard Weir-Ewing Although not an actual fire they did attend. The situation was that a coffee machine caused fire alarm to activate and the fire bridgade to turn up. This was over the weekend and no staff were were in that office. I believe the boiler part caused a small electrical fire - nothing big or grand. Does the group think this would be reportable.

Posted By J Knight Premises (or substantial part) has to be out of operation or otherwise unusable for 24 hours for a fire to be reported, John
